THE NATIONAL TECHNICAL UNIVERSITY



FOUNDED: Established in 1836 as the “Royal School of Arts” and functioned as a public school for technical training. It quickly became known as the Polytechnic University. In 1887, it was promoted to a Higher Education Institute (A.E.I. – Anotato Ekpaideftiko Idryma) for the studies of mechanical engineers, architects, engineering architects, etc.
The last fundamental reform to the organization and administration of the University came in 1917 with a special law that gave the Polytechnic it form today. The University consists of the Schools of Civil Engineering, Mechanical Engineering – Electricians, Chemical Engineers, Topographical Engineers and Architectural Engineers – thereby annulling the School of Biomechanics.
SCHOOLS: Applied Mathematics and Physical Sciences, Engineering Engineers, Shipyard Engineering Engineers, Chemical Engineers, Electrical Engineering, Political Engineering, Topographical Engineering and Architectural Engineering.
